If you are a football coach, for instance, you got to be perceptive. You need to believe in your team and in what you are doing. But not all leaders act like that. Some get too rigid! They don’t want to change or adapt – They think it will make them look powerless and incapable of making decisions. But this is wrong! Remember, you got to be flexible! That’s the key of success!

So you are the football coach. You have a game plan. A scratch book. You’re going into the game, and what’s going to happen? Maybe you have planned every single detail but the other team is not performing as expected? They are not doing what you thought they would do?!

It might be the time to adjust!

Are you flexible enough to adjust? At this point, you have to understand that if you keep doing the same thing you will not achieve the success you aspire to. That’s one of the considerable methods in coaching and leadership. To be able to adjust is to be brave enough to say: “my plan was acceptable but it’s not going to work today. I got to do something else!”
